Overdose Prevention
Central District Health offers free Naloxone, overdose prevention and response supplies, Naloxone leave-behind kits, and overdose prevention and response training. Anyone can use these resources to help combat substance misuse and learn how to provide support to those affected by it. Free Naloxone can be ordered or picked up locally at the CDH McCall location.
Location: 703 1st St, McCall, ID 83638.
Learn more at cdh.idaho.gov or order resources here cdhhealthcare.com/shop/

Rise Up 2 Thrive offers medical services, emergency shelter, advocacy and counseling, 24-hour crisis intervention, and case management to victims of domestic violence. They serve Valley County and offer emergency food, personal care products, clothes, and a safe place for individuals and their children.
Location: 404 S Main St, Cascade ID 83611
Learn more at (208) 382-5310 or riseup2thrive.org
